Our Father in heaven is a God who answers prayers. Because of this I want to ask you to “pray without ceasing” (1 Thessalonians 5:17).  I want each of you to set aside time in your individual prayers over this next year praying for this congregation specifically — ask God to . . .
  • Revive us again.
  • Send workers into the vineyard here.
  • Raise up more godly men and women to work alongside those already here.
Pray that God will . . .
  • Cause the love of this congregation to abound in real knowledge and discernment (Philippians 1:9).
  • Open up doors to us for the proclamation of His Word (Colossians 4:3).
  • Fill this building to capacity and beyond with young and old who love Him and cherish the opportunity to worship and serve Him together.
